Sexual desire, a mysterious and captivating force that has intrigued humans for centuries. From its evolutionary origins to the intricate workings within the human brain, this article will delve deep into the enigmatic urge that drives our desire for intimacy.

The Evolutionary Drive

Sexual desire, much like hunger and thirst, is deeply embedded within our primal instincts. It is a fundamental mechanism shaped by our evolutionary history. The purpose of sexual desire is clear - to ensure the perpetuation of our species by promoting procreation.

Upon delving into the evolutionary origins of sexual desire, we find that it is influenced by a complex interplay of genetics, hormones, and environmental factors. This intricate web of influences is what fuels our desires, preferences, and behaviors.

The Role of Neurotransmitters

At the heart of sexual desire lies the intricate dance of neurotransmitters within our brain. Dopamine, often referred to as the pleasure hormone, plays a crucial role in our sexual experiences. It is the surge of dopamine that intensifies our desire and reinforces the pleasurable sensations associated with sexual behavior.

Another key neurotransmitter involved in sexual desire is serotonin. Known for its mood-regulating properties, serotonin helps modulate the intricate balance between desire and inhibition, ensuring a healthy level of sexual interest without crossing into obsessive or impulsive behaviors.

The Power of Culture and Psychology

While the biological factors behind sexual desire provide a foundational understanding, it is important to acknowledge the influence of culture and psychology on our desires. Society's norms and expectations, as well as personal experiences and upbringing, shape our individual preferences and expressions of sexual desire.

Cultural factors, such as media representation and societal attitudes towards sex, can significantly impact how individuals perceive and experience sexual desire. Meanwhile, psychological factors like past traumas, relationship dynamics, and the overall mental well-being contribute to the complexity of our desires.

Fluidity and Variability

One fascinating aspect of sexual desire is its fluid nature. It is not a static force but rather a dynamic entity that can vary throughout an individual's lifetime. Factors such as age, hormonal changes, and relationship dynamics can all influence the intensity and direction of sexual desire.

Furthermore, the concepts of sexual orientation and gender identity play a significant role in shaping our desires. The spectrum of human sexuality is vast, and understanding the various expressions of desire adds to the complexity and beauty of our shared experiences.

Challenges and Avenues for Exploration

Living in the digital age with an abundance of readily available sexual content presents unique challenges in navigating our desires. The influence of pornography and unrealistic expectations can distort our perceptions of sex, leading to dissatisfaction and anxiety.

However, this era also provides opportunities for exploration and self-discovery. Open dialogue, education, and destigmatization of sexual desires create a healthier and more inclusive environment for individuals to understand themselves and foster fulfilling relationships.

There are countless books on sex and an endless fascination with the subject. Varieties and vagaries of sexual desire have long been documented, but there has been little engagement with cutting-edge scientific research to uncover the biological and psychological bases of sexual desire. Here, Frederick Toates uses the insights of modern science to show how a wide range of desire-related phenomena - fantasy, novelty-seeking, sexual addiction, sex-drug interactions, fetishes, voyeurism, and sexual violence and killing - start to make sense. For example, the role of the brain's neurochemical dopamine can now be much better understood in terms of wanting, and a distinction between wanting and liking has been established. Also, an understanding of the layered organization of the brain, sometimes described as hierarchical, can be used to explain temptation and conflict.
